Open Rhinoplasty Approach
Open rhinoplasty involves a small incision across the columella. This strategy provides cosmetic surgeons complete access to nasal structures. It's perfect for complicated cases or significant changes. The procedure generally takes 2-4 hours.
Closed Rhinoplasty Method
Closed rhinoplasty uses incisions inside the nose. This leaves no visible scarring. It's appropriate for minor modifications. The surgery time is typically shorter than open rhinoplasty.

Non-Surgical Rhinoplasty Options
Want a fast nose transformation without surgery? Non-surgical rhinoplasty Houston options are a great option. They use injectable fillers for a quick modification with little downtime.
Houston's nose contouring has enhanced. Now, professionals can fix little issues without surgery. The entire process takes under 30 minutes, and you can go back to your day immediately. Most people state they barely feel any pain.
While conventional surgery is best for big modifications, non-surgical techniques are ideal for little tweaks or a test drive. The results last 6-12 months, offering you time to see if you like it.
Non-surgical rhinoplasty costs in between $1,000 and $1,500. It's an affordable option. However, you'll need to get it done every 6-9 months to keep your makeover. If you're not pleased, the results can be reversed, which is assuring.
Keep in mind, non-surgical rhinoplasty can't repair problems like a deviated septum. For more serious modifications, see a board-certified plastic surgeon in Houston.

Secondary Surgery Considerations
Houston's revision rhinoplasty is more tough than the first time. Surgeons handle changed nasal shapes and scar tissue. Factors for a second surgery consist of not liking the first outcome, bumps, unevenness, or breathing issues.
Rhinoplasty experts in Houston utilize new approaches to fix these problems. They intend to improve both how the nose looks and how it works.
